A 17-yeаr-оld femаle visited the clinic cоmplаining оf shortness of breath. She had a history of frequent infections during childhood. Physical examination revealed that respiratory sounds were absent in the left hemithorax. Routine blood and biochemical test values were within normal limits. Chest radiography revealed that mediastinal structures, trachea, and heart were deviated to the left and the right hemidiaphragm was elevated (see figure). Abnormal development of which of the following best explains the clinical findings in this patient?
